Paint The Backsplash

One way of hiding an uneven backsplash is to paint over it. Choosing the right type of paint is crucial for making the design solution work, so make sure to pick one specifically made for tiles. There are different techniques for painting tile backsplashes, including using stencils or creating patterns with painter’s tape.

A basic, single color backsplash can be transformed by creating a unique, custom design pattern with paint. With these painting techniques, anyone can resolve an uneven backsplash and give their kitchen a fresh, new look.

Create A Mosaic Backsplash

Mosaic backsplashes make for a creative and cost-effective solution to hide uneven backsplashes. These custom-made backsplashes require only a few materials and basic steps for installation. They are also a versatile option, as they come in a vast array of colors and patterns to complement any kitchen design.

To begin, gather mosaic tiles and necessary installation materials, such as adhesive and grout. Then, measure and plan the design of the backsplash. To install, apply adhesive and affix the tiles to the desired surface. Finally, fill in the gaps with grout and wipe off the excess.

A mosaic backsplash is an easy diy project that can add unique personality and charm to any kitchen.
